Abstract
A system for and a method of supplying electrical power to a plurality of refrigerated containers. The method includes obtaining carriage criteria of one or more refrigerated containers, processing the carriage criteria in a central processor configured to control power supply to a plurality of refrigerated containers, on basis of output of the central processor, managing electrical power supply to the plurality of refrigerated containers.

1. A method of supplying electrical power, where the power is required for cooling, to a plurality of refrigerated containers stored in a facility, said method includes the steps of:
-
obtaining data representing individual carriage criteria including individual predefined temperature set points and individual actual cargo temperatures of each of said plurality of refrigerated containers stored in said facility, on basis of said carriage criteria and in a central processor, forecasting resulting peak electrical power requirement of said plurality of refrigerated containers, on basis of said resulting peak power requirement forecast, lessen, or time-wise move, said resulting peak power requirement of said plurality of refrigerated containers by individually interrupt and resume power supply to said reefer containers on basis of predefined allowable deviation from a temperature set point of each said refrigerated containers, and in said central processor and on basis of the individual predefined temperature set points and individual actual cargo temperatures of each of said plurality of refrigerated containers stored in said facility that is included in said carriage criteria, forecasting a peak electrical power demand of said plurality of refrigerated containers stored in said facility, wherein said central processor is configured to, when said a peak electrical power demand exceed a pre-defined threshold, analyze whether said carriage criteria of said refrigerated containers allows for at least one or more of said refrigerated containers being left without electrical power supply for a period of time. - View Dependent Claims (2, 3, 4, 5, 6, 7, 8, 9, 10, 11, 12)
